Winners of competition of pedagogical projects "The future of the Fatherland in the hands of a Teacher" to be awarded at Presidential Library

9 December 2024

On December 9th, 2024 at 13:00, the Presidential Library in St. Petersburg will host a ceremony to award the winners of the Future of the Fatherland in the Hands of a Teacher contest. The winners are:

Ekaterina Samofalova for her project The Informativeness of Texts, or Every Outline, Every Draft in the category Best Lesson of the Russian Language

Svetlana Fedoreeva for her project Nart - Hero of the Caucasus Epic in the category Best Literature Lesson

Anastasia Sergienko for her project Front Behind the Front Line in the category History Lesson

Yulia Olshanskaya for her project Educational Game Family Alphabet in the Social Studies Lesson category

Elena Andreeva for her project Arctic - Facade of Russia: A Journey to the Mysterious Anian in the Geography Lesson category

Kondratova Alina, for the project Outstanding Benefactors in History: Charity as a Moral Duty for Best Lesson in the Basics of Spiritual and Moral Culture of the Peoples of Russia

Shagvalieva Leysan, for the project Medicine Through Great Trials for Best Educational Event

The contest, organized by the Presidential Library with support from the Ministry of Education of the Russian Federation, took place in three stages between April 1 and November 5, 2023. It involved teachers from educational institutions in Russia, educators from various educational organizations, and specialists from information and library centers that conduct educational and cultural activities in their respective institutions with at least a year of experience.

The winners of the pedagogical project competition The Future of the Fatherland in the Hands of a Teacher were selected based on the total number of points earned throughout the competition. Among other criteria, when evaluating the submitted projects, the reasonability of the use of resources from the Presidential Library was taken into account, as well as the completeness of their utilization.

To assess the final stage of the competition, a jury was assembled, consisting of representatives from the Presidential Library, St. Petersburg State University, St. Petersburg State Institute of Culture, the Russian Society for Knowledge, and leading educators from across Russia.

The winning projects will receive diplomas, prizes, and the opportunity to publish their methodological materials on the Presidential Library's portal. All participants who reached the finals were declared winners of the The Future of the Fatherland competition.
